How much do floor plan designer jobs pay per hour?

As of Sep 3, 2026, the average hourly pay for floor plan designer in Indiana is $14.53, according to ZipRecruiter salary data. Most workers in this role earn between $12.60 and $16.49 per hour, depending on experience, location, and employer.

What is a floor plan designer?

A Floor Plan Designer is responsible for creating detailed layouts of interior spaces, including residential, commercial, and industrial buildings. They use design software to develop accurate representations of room dimensions, fixture placements, and overall spatial organization. Their work helps architects, builders, and clients visualize and plan functional, aesthetically pleasing spaces. Floor Plan Designers must understand building codes, zoning laws, and client requirements to ensure designs are both practical and compliant.

What does a floor plan designer do?

A typical day for a Floor Plan Designer involves meeting with clients or project managers to discuss design requirements, creating and revising floor plan drawings using specialized software, and ensuring plans align with building codes and project goals. You may also collaborate with architects, engineers, and construction teams to integrate feedback and resolve design challenges. Additionally, Floor Plan Designers often juggle multiple projects, requiring strong organizational and time management skills. The work environment can be both independent and highly collaborative, depending on the stage of each project.

What are the key skills and qualifications needed to thrive as a floor plan designer?

To thrive as a Floor Plan Designer, you need a strong background in architecture or interior design, spatial visualization skills, and attention to detail, often obtained through relevant education or experience. Familiarity with CAD software such as AutoCAD, Revit, and SketchUp, as well as industry certifications, are typically required. Excellent communication, creativity, and the ability to collaborate with clients and multidisciplinary teams are important soft skills in this field. These competencies ensure that floor plans are visually appealing, functional, code-compliant, and effectively communicate design intent to clients and builders.

Job description

Job Description

MAJOR FUNCTION

Assists Design Consultant in scheduling, preparing, and following with design services with Havertys customers. Will attend client’s homes  with Design Consultant to assure proper furniture placement and color coordination, will also recommend additional furniture and accessories for the room design as needed.  Will assist Design Consultant with in-Store Engagements and in-Store Appointments with clients. Position may involve sales training directly on the sales floor to enable an understanding of the Havertys customer engagement process.

SPECIFIC DUTIES

Includes the following.  Other duties may be assigned.

  • Once introduced to the client, assists Design Consultant and/or Sales Consultant by scheduling, or attending a scheduled qualified home visit.  Position will require evening and weekend work at hours convenient to the Customer’s schedule.
  • Visits customers homes with Design Consultant, as applicable.
  • Assist Design Consultant with all aspects of in-Home visits.
  • Assist Design Consultant with building a personalized presentation using approved template and SWAGGER display, consisting of the colors and placement of furniture in the home, the visual samples of the actual furniture, the room plan, any needed accessories.
  • May draw floor plans using Havertys.com current floor planner software.
  • Will provide feedback with Design Consultant and Sales Consultant and Management after each house visit and upon completion of the floor plan and the Presentation template along with post purchase presentation.
  • Will assist Sales Consultant with the creation of special-order skus and sales reserves.
  • Will assist Sales Consultant with the creation of floor plans for in-store clients that need to better visualize the purchase, helping to close the sale as an in-store engagement.
  • Provide constructive feedback to Design Consultant to help build the sale and increase average ticket.
  • Have knowledge of special sales, financing plans, delivery procedures, warranties, etc.
  • Reinforce customer selections and help bring sale to closure.
  • May use My Sales Center to access and follow-up with customers. 
  • Maintain knowledge of broad range of furniture styles and products.
